   Many women like to treat themselves to an occasional day at the salon. Even in today’s struggling economy, we deserve to treat ourselves every so often. My motto is, if you look good, you feel good. As a birthday gift to myself, I made an appointment with my hairstylist. I was ready for a change! After years of being blonde, I dyed my hair a rich dark brown with a few highlights.

   Now you might be wondering, I thought she was organic and she dyes her hair?? Well I am organic and that goes for my hair color too. Although rare, you can probably find a salon that uses organic hair color near you. I found my stylist 3 years ago and never looked back. When she was applying the dye to my hair, there was no smell! If you’ve ever used a box of dye before, then you have experienced the horrible odor. I used to dye my mother’s hair and cringe at the smell. What makes dye smell so “chemical?” I think you can probably guess… If the smell is this bad, what is it doing to your body? Stay tuned for more on the dangers of hair dye next time…And let me know what you think of my new do’! :o )
